About Monument, Pennsylvania

Monument rests in a valley cradled by the rolling hills of central Pennsylvania, where the land itself seems to exhale a quiet, verdant breath. It lies 23.4 miles north-north-east of State College, PA (from State College, PA: bearing 20°T), and is situated 6.5 miles west-north-west of Beech Creek.
